You don’t need to look any further than El Centro College’s program in Fashion Design, a dynamic, hands-on program that will take you as far as you want to go with your career and design goals. We offer a top-notch education stressing the essential skills every fashion designer should have: sewing, pattern-making and designing — but at a fraction of the cost of high-priced design schools and art institutes.

With its growing apparel industry, Dallas is an ideal place for Fashion Design students to hone their skills and gain valuable work experience.

Our program graduates, who work all over the world, will tell you emphatically that the skills they learned at El Centro are head and shoulders above the competition’s.
